Dishes
Braised SausageLǔ xiāngcháng is a traditional Chinese dish made by stuffing pork mince, seasoned with various spices, into pig intestines and then boiling it. The main ingredients include fresh pork, pig intestine casings, salt, sugar, soy sauce, cooking wine, and a variety of spices such as star anise, cassia bark, and Sichuan pepper. The seasoned meat mixture is filled into the intestine casings, then steamed or boiled until cooked through, and finally simmered slowly in a braising sauce to allow the sausages to fully absorb the rich flavors of the sauce.
Stir-Fried Meat Sauce Noodles with Hand-Cut NoodlesA hearty Chinese dish featuring hand-cut noodles tossed in a savory meat sauce made from minced pork, fermented bean paste, and seasonings.
Pickled Chili Chicken Offal Knife-Sliced NoodlesA spicy and tangy dish featuring chicken offal stir-fried with pickled chili, served over hand-cut noodles for a bold, satisfying meal.
Fried PeanutsFried peanuts are a simple and popular snack made primarily from peanuts. The main preparation method involves frying the peanuts until golden and crispy, then seasoning with salt or sugar according to taste.
Braised Pork Ribs with Knife-Cut NoodlesBraised pork ribs with hand-cut noodles, simmered with soy sauce, sugar, and cooking wine until tender, served with chewy, elastic noodles and rich broth.
Braised Beef Knife-Cut NoodlesRed-braised beef knife-cut noodles feature tender beef and thick, hand-cut noodles as the main ingredients. The beef is slow-cooked in a rich red-braising sauce, resulting in a flavorful and hearty broth. The knife-cut noodles are known for their wide, thick shape and chewy texture, perfectly blending with the savory red-braised beef broth to create a distinctive and delicious flavor.
Braised Pork Intestines Knife-Sliced NoodlesFatty intestines are blanched and stewed with seasonings to make braised pork intestines; knife-cut noodles made from flour are hand-sliced into boiling water, then mixed with the braised intestines and sauce, garnished with green onions or cilantro.
Pea and Meat Sauce Knife-Cut NoodlesA hearty noodle dish featuring knife-cut noodles topped with a savory pea and meat sauce.
Sour Cabbage and Pork NoodlesSuancai Rou Si Dao Xiao Mian features fresh knife-cut noodles as the main ingredient, paired with pickled cabbage and sliced lean pork. The dish is made by stir-frying the pickled cabbage and pork slices together, then mixing them with boiled noodles. First, the pork is sliced and marinated, then stir-fried with chopped pickled cabbage, and finally combined with an appropriate amount of broth and tossed with the cooked noodles.
Shiitake and Pork DumplingsXianggu (Chinese mushroom) and pork dumplings are made with pork and mushrooms as the main ingredients, wrapped in traditional dumpling wrappers. The pork and mushrooms are finely chopped, seasoned, and then filled into the wrappers, shaped like ingots. They are typically boiled, resulting in thin wrappers with generous fillings, where the aroma of the mushrooms perfectly blends with the savory flavor of the pork.
Chicken and Mushroom Knife-Sliced NoodlesA savory Chinese dish featuring tender chicken, fragrant mushrooms, and hand-cut noodles in a rich broth.
